buying a house in Karen

Hidden closing costs when purchasing a multi million shilling estate in Karen

Purchasers buying a house in Karen must reserve an additional 5% to 8% of the agreed property price to cover mandatory closing costs like stamp duty, legal fees, and valuation charges. The absence of a budget for these upfront expenses disrupts cash flow and forces buyers to raise millions of extra shillings just weeks before the final handover. trends Westlands real estate

A complete report of current prices and trends for Westlands real estate

Westlands property prices reflect the status of the district as the primary commercial hub of Nairobi. Current Kenya property trends indicate that apartment valuations average KES 150,000 per square meter for older developments and often exceed KES 260,000 per square meter for premium high-rises.
